#2a3112 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2a3112 is composed of 16.5% red, 19.2% green and 7.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 14.3% cyan, 0% magenta, 63.3%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 73.5 degrees, a saturation of 46.3% and a lightness of 13.1%. #2a3112 color hex could be obtained by blending #546224 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

#2a3112 color description : Very dark (mostly black) yellow [Olive tone].

#2a3112 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2a3112 has RGB values of R:42, G:49, B:18 and CMYK values of C:0.14, M:0, Y:0.63,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 2765074.

Shades and Tints of #2a3112

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050602 is the darkest color, while #fbfcf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a3112

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222221 is the less saturated color, while #324003 is the most saturated one.
